Loving Care Living Costs & Pricing

At Loving Care Living, the monthly costs for residential accommodations reflect a premium service designed to provide comfort and care. The semi-private room is priced at $3,800, which is notably higher than the average of $2,844 in Riverside County and slightly above the state average of $3,333. For those seeking more privacy, a one-bedroom unit is available for $4,000 per month, aligning closely with Riverside County's average of $3,611 but remaining below the broader California average of $4,340. These rates suggest that while Loving Care Living may be positioned at a higher price point compared to local and state averages, it likely offers enhanced amenities and personalized care that contribute to its value proposition in the competitive landscape of assisted living.

From a decision-making perspective, families should verify several practical details to assess fit. Inquire about current staffing levels across day and night shifts, and ask for a transparent snapshot of the caregiver-to-resident ratio for the specific unit your loved one would occupy. Request opportunities to speak with multiple families currently in residence and to see recent care plans and medical coordination practices. Review how the staff handles doctor visits, medication management, and emergency responses. Given that some reviews describe cost as reasonable, it's worth auditing the billing structure, what's included, and any extra charges. Ensure the facility's programming aligns with the resident's interests and cognitive needs.

  • reminiscence therapyExploring the Power of Reminiscence Therapy for Individuals With Dementia

    Reminiscence therapy helps individuals with dementia recall past memories through structured discussions and meaningful objects, enhancing mood, relationships, and sense of identity while celebrating their lives. It can be practiced in formal settings or at home, requiring sensitivity to personal histories and cultural backgrounds.

  • reminiscence therapyAn In-Depth Look at Reminiscence Therapy in Dementia Care

    Reminiscence therapy is a structured method for older adults, especially those with dementia, to share life stories using prompts and sensory cues, fostering emotional well-being, social engagement, and self-identity. It aims to improve quality of life by enhancing interpersonal connections and cognitive stimulation while requiring careful facilitation to avoid distressing memories.

  • dementia hallucinationsDementia-Related Hallucinations: Causes, Experiences, and Practical Approaches

    Dementia, particularly Lewy body dementia, often involves hallucinations that can significantly distress both patients and caregivers due to disruptions in sensory processing and neurotransmitter imbalances. Effective management includes compassionate communication, environmental adjustments, and a multidisciplinary approach to care while addressing the emotional needs of caregivers.
